Abstract:In order to research the effects of electromagnetic parameters and the thickness on microwave absorption properties of one-layer and two-layer coatings, a computer simulation was carried out according to the theory of electromagnetic wave transmission. The calculation results well display the relationships among the values of electromagnetic parameters, thickness of the coating, frequency and microwave absorption properties. The thickness matching and impedance matching of the two-layer coating were also investigated and discussed. It is indicated that the microwave absorption peak moves to low frequency with the increasing thickness and becomes multi-peaks. The absorption materials present an excellent property when the matching constant M is 0.25. For the two-layer coating of microwave absorption materials, thickness matching and impedance matching directly affect the absorption properties of the materials.
